Abia Civil Servants Demonstrate, Lay Curses On Ikpeazu Over Non-payment Of 9months Salary.

The staff of Abia State owned University teaching hospital,Aba are currently demonstrating over non-payment of their 9months salary.

The demonstration are been staged Inside the premises of the hospital, IGBERE TV reports.



One of the protesters who acted as a spokesman onbehalf of the demonstrators says the non-payment of their salaries has made life difficult and brought hardship on their families. He laid curses on the government if Governor Okezie Ikpeazu saying that anybody who is instrumental to their plight shall experience worst situation till the fourth generation.

Speaking further, he appealed to all relevant authorities in the state to urgently pay them without further delay.

IGBERE TV learnt that the state government had previously claimed to have paid Abia state civil servants their outstanding salary but the workers debunked these claims and accused the state government of constantly churning out lies to deceive the suffering masses.

"The government will come to radio and speak frivolously claiming to have paid it's worker, but that is a lie, we are suffering, our salary have not been paid" he said.

All efforts to get the reaction of the state government proved abortive as calls to the Abia state Commissioner for Information, John Okiyi Kalu were not picked and sms sent to his phone was not replied.
